<p>The Government has no current plans to establish a cross-departmental roadmap.
The Government supports advances in biomedical science to reduce the use of animals
in research, including stem cell research, cell culture, imaging and computer modelling
techniques. UK Research & Innovation funds the development of techniques that
replace, reduce and refine the use of animals in research (the 3Rs) through the National
Centre for 3Rs (NC3Rs). UK law requires that animals are only used in science where
there are no alternatives, where the number of animals used, and potential harm is
the minimum needed to achieve scientific benefit.</p>
